Brindled Plume

The Brindled Plume (Amblyptilia punctidactyla) is a species in the genus Amblyptilia.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Found across multiple habitat types including temperate coniferous forests, montane grasslands and shrublands, and deserts and xeric shrublands within the Palearctic biogeographic realm. Usnea cornutaはParmeliaceae科の果状地衣類で、準絶滅危惧(NT)と評価されています。樹木の枝や小枝に垂れ下がる茂み状の葉状体を形成し、主に湿潤な森林環境に生息します。すべてのUsnea属の種と同様に大気汚染、特に二酸化硫黄に対して非常に敏感で、大気質の有用な生物指標として利用されます。
